ProjectElementContainer.InsertBeforeChild(ProjectElement, ProjectElement) 메서드

정의

child 요소를 reference 요소 앞에 삽입합니다.Inserts the child element before the reference element.

public:
 void InsertBeforeChild(Microsoft::Build::Construction::ProjectElement ^ child, Microsoft::Build::Construction::ProjectElement ^ reference);
public void InsertBeforeChild (Microsoft.Build.Construction.ProjectElement child, Microsoft.Build.Construction.ProjectElement reference);
member this.InsertBeforeChild : Microsoft.Build.Construction.ProjectElement * Microsoft.Build.Construction.ProjectElement -> unit
Public Sub InsertBeforeChild (child As ProjectElement, reference As ProjectElement)

매개 변수

child
ProjectElement

삽입할 프로젝트 요소입니다.The project element to be inserted.

reference
ProjectElement

해당 위치 앞에 요소를 삽입할 프로젝트 요소입니다.The project element to be inserted before.

설명

경우는 reference 요소가 null 이면이 메서드는 AppendChild합니다.If the reference element is null, this method is equivalent to AppendChild.

이 프로젝트 컨테이너를 부모로 지정 되어 있지, 아니면 예외를 throw를 child 요소의 부모가 이미 또는 경우에는 child 요소 만들어졌거나 다른 ProjectRootElement, 또는 경우에는 reference 요소가 프로젝트 컨테이너의 자식이 아닙니다. .Throws an exception if this project container is not parented, or if the child element is already parented, or if the child element was created by a different ProjectRootElement, or if the reference element is not a child of this project container.

적용 대상